PHP开发关键词(含使用方法)

润信云 技术支持

php开发关键词及其使用方法

在PHP开发中,有许多关键词对于构建高效、功能丰富的应用程序起着至关重要的作用。以下将详细介绍一些常见的PHP关键词及其使用方法。

1. echo

echo是PHP中用于输出字符串的关键词。它可以接受一个或多个字符串作为参数,并将它们打印到输出缓冲区。

<?php
echo "Hello, World!";
$message = "This is a test message";
echo $message;
?>

echo相对简单且高效,常用于简单的文本输出或在调试时输出变量的值。

2. print

print同样用于输出数据,它与echo类似,但有一些细微差别。print只能接受一个参数,并且它总是返回1。

<?php
print "This is printed using print.";
$num = print "Another print statement"; // $num will be 1
?>

3. if - else

if - else是条件语句关键词,用于根据条件执行不同的代码块。

<?php
$age = 18;
if ($age >= 18) {
    echo "You are an adult.";
} else {
    echo "You are a minor.";
}
?>

还可以使用elseif添加多个条件判断:

<?php
$score = 85;
if ($score >= 90) {
    echo "A grade";
} elseif ($score >= 80) {
    echo "B grade";
} elseif ($score >= 70) {
    echo "C grade";
} else {
    echo "F grade";
}
?>

4. for

for是循环关键词,常用于已知循环次数的情况。它的语法包括初始化、条件判断和递增/递减操作。

<?php
for ($i = 0; $i < 10; $i++) {
    echo $i. "<br>";
}
?>

5. while

while关键词用于当条件为真时重复执行代码块。

<?php
$count = 0;
while ($count < 5) {
    echo $count. "<br>";
    $count++;
}
?>

6. function

function用于定义函数,函数是可重复使用的代码块。

<?php
function addNumbers($a, $b) {
    return $a + $b;
}
$result = addNumbers(5, 3);
echo $result;
?>

7. class和extends

class用于定义类,类是面向对象编程的基础。extends用于实现类的继承。

<?php
class Animal {
    public $name;
    public function speak() {
        echo "The animal makes a sound.";
    }
}

class Dog extends Animal {
    public function speak() {
        echo "The dog barks.";
    }
}

$myDog = new Dog();
$myDog->speak();
?>

这些关键词是PHP开发中的基础元素,熟练掌握它们的使用方法,能够帮助开发者编写出结构清晰、逻辑严谨的PHP程序,从简单的网页脚本到复杂的企业级应用都离不开它们的运用。

本文链接:https://blog.runxinyun.com/post/535.html 转载需授权!

分享到:
版权声明
网站名称: 润信云资讯网
本站提供的一切软件、教程和内容信息仅限用于学习和研究目的。
不得将上述内容用于商业或者非法用途,否则,一切后果请用户自负。
我们非常重视版权问题,如有侵权请邮件与我们联系处理。敬请谅解!邮件:7104314@qq.com
网站部分内容来源于网络,版权争议与本站无关。请在下载后的24小时内从您的设备中彻底删除上述内容。
如无特别声明本文即为原创文章仅代表个人观点,版权归《润信云资讯网》所有,欢迎转载,转载请保留原文链接。
0 70

留言0

评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。